SDL_stdinc.h (SDL_COMPILE_TIME_ASSERT): Keep C++ case alone (after PR/10331)

Some versions of gcc will define __STDC_VERSION__ even when compiling in C++ mode.

@@ -461,7 +461,12 @@ typedef Sint64 SDL_Time;
#endif /* SDL_DISABLE_ANALYZE_MACROS */
#ifndef SDL_COMPILE_TIME_ASSERT
#if (defined(__cplusplus) && __cplusplus >= 201103L) || (defined(__STDC_VERSION__) && __STDC_VERSION__ >= 202311L)
#if defined(__cplusplus)
/* Keep C++ case alone: Some versions of gcc will define __STDC_VERSION__ even when compiling in C++ mode. */
#if (__cplusplus >= 201103L)
#define SDL_COMPILE_TIME_ASSERT(name, x) static_assert(x, #x)
#endif
#elif defined(__STDC_VERSION__) && (__STDC_VERSION__ >= 202311L)
#define SDL_COMPILE_TIME_ASSERT(name, x) static_assert(x, #x)
#elif defined(__STDC_VERSION__) && (__STDC_VERSION__ >= 201112L)
#define SDL_COMPILE_TIME_ASSERT(name, x) _Static_assert(x, #x)
